Highest Education Level

Equipment Operators in Cincinnati, OH offer the following education background
High School or GED
32.1%
Vocational Degree or Certification
22.3%
Bachelor's Degree
20.5%
Associate's Degree
15.4%
Master's Degree
5.9%
Some College
2.4%
Some High School
0.8%
Doctorate Degree
0.6%
